Output 2c577911f3eef893f8b38db82207c4b150a6746b464e2cca24732df42787bef5:1

value
340070000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efaca8361ef70a94e5d7b2133b654d2ef25a8438 OP_EQUAL
address
3PYJFpETqxhnqckoGx6mMkttej2xFPcaVE
transaction
2c577911f3eef893f8b38db82207c4b150a6746b464e2cca24732df42787bef5
confirmations
537986
spent
true